Refreshing Watermelon Margarita Mocktail (Printable)

A vibrant alcohol-free drink bursting with fresh watermelon, zesty lime, and orange juice. Perfect for summer gatherings and ready in just 10 minutes.

# What You'll Need:

→ Fruit & Juice

01 - 2 cups seedless watermelon, cubed
02 - 1/4 cup freshly squeezed lime juice (about 2 limes)
03 - 1/4 cup orange juice

→ Sweetener

04 - 2 tablespoons agave syrup (or to taste)

→ To Serve

05 - Ice cubes
06 - Lime wedges and watermelon slices for garnish
07 - Coarse salt or sugar for rimming (optional)

# Directions:

01 - Rim the glasses with lime juice, then dip in coarse salt or sugar if desired. Set aside while preparing the drink mixture.
02 - In a blender, combine watermelon cubes, lime juice, orange juice, and agave syrup. Blend until very smooth and fully incorporated.
03 - Strain the mixture through a fine mesh strainer into a pitcher to remove pulp for a smoother consistency. This step is optional but recommended for the best texture.
04 - Fill prepared glasses with ice cubes. Pour the strained watermelon mixture evenly over the ice in each glass.
05 - Garnish each glass with fresh lime wedges and watermelon slices. Serve immediately while chilled.

02 -
  • Riper watermelon means sweeter drinks, so taste your fruit first
  • Blending a few extra mint leaves transforms this into something completely different
  • The strained version keeps better overnight if you want to prep ahead
03 -
  • Freeze watermelon cubes beforehand for an extra slushy texture without diluting the flavor
  • Use slightly underripe watermelon when you want a tarter, more refreshing profile
